Photos really don't sell the scale of this one. It's a giant Buddha laser-etched into a 130-metre cliff face and then filled with gold — made in 1996 for King Bhumibol Adulyadej's 50th year on the throne. The figure itself is 70m wide and 109m tall, which only sinks in once you're standing under it feeling very small. Pair it with the Silverlake Vineyard just up the road and you've got a solid half-day out of town.
